El Pollo Loco opened its newest restaurant in Long Beach, California on Thursday. The new restaurant, located at 5252 E. 2nd Street, marks the 67th location operated by franchisee partner, Roland Spongberg.

The 2,834-square-foot ,freestanding restaurant has seating for 51 customers, will employ approximately 40 team members, and features the company’s authentic, Mexican-inspired atmosphere that reflects El Pollo Loco’s menu and brand identity. The restaurant is open seven days a week from 10 a.m. to 11 p.m.
